But here’s the problem. They challenge your biceps mostly in the middle position when your arm is flexed. This is a similar challenge your biceps already get from your back exercises. Plus, because the biceps cross all the way over the shoulder, exercises like dumbbell curls don't stretch your biceps as much as they could by exercises where your arm stays behind you. Which, at least based on research on other muscle groups, seems to be a powerful way to stimulate more growth. • To discover the best exercise for your biceps, scientists from a brand new 2025 study ran an exercise comparison. They split participants into 2 groups. One group did only incline curls for 8 weeks, whereas the other group did preacher curls. Incline curls led to more growth in the upper part of the arm, but preacher curls led to more growth in the lower part of the arm! Meaning? Theoretically, to maximize growth in all parts of your biceps, you’d want an exercise where the challenge is hardest at the bottom but without the arm held in front of the body, so the biceps are more stretched. The other two-thirds? The triceps. Unfortunately, most people use arm exercises — like pushdowns, close-grip presses, or dips — that don’t allow this muscle to reach its full potential. Those arm exercises primarily work just 2 parts of the triceps: the lateral head and the medial head. Which are what beef up the triceps from the front and side.But the third head, the long head, is the biggest part of the triceps and beefs them up from the back and hangs down when you flex your arms. So, what’s the better option? • To find out which tricep exercise would yield bigger arms, Scientists from a 2022 study had subjects perform overhead extensions with one arm and pushdowns with the other arm for 12 weeks. Now, because the long head crosses over the shoulder, whenever you do a triceps exercise with your arm overhead, this muscle gets stretched, which, as you know by now, seems to boost growth in certain muscles. But surprisingly, all 3 heads grew more with the overhead extensions, resulting in 1.4x more overall triceps growth than the pushdowns. Now, we don’t yet know why the other 2 heads grew more, and we could definitely use another study to confirm these findings, but the researchers used MRI, which is the gold standard of measurement, so the study is strong.
